#593738 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#593738 is composed of 34.9% red, 21.6%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 38.2% magenta, 37.1% yellow and 65.1% black. It has a hue angle of 358.2 degrees, a saturation of 23.6% and a lightness of 28.2%. #593738 color hex could be obtained by blending #b26e70 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663333.

Shades and Tints of #593738
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040303 is the darkest color, while #faf7f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#593738
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#484848 is the less saturated color, while #8b0509 is the most saturated one.
